天天看點

Rust程式設計知識拾遺:Rust 通過屬性設定 crate 名稱、版本和類型

可以通過crate_type屬性告知編譯器crate是一個二進制的可執行檔案還是一個庫,crate_name可以設定crate的名稱。

//編寫lib.rs
#![crate_type = "lib"]
#![crate_name = "mylib"]
pub fn public_function() {
  println!("in lib");
}